- I just purchased what I presume is the 2021 repress of Fun House, including a second disc of outtakes. This store recently stocked this sealed album and it looks brand new, with zero shelf wear, so I presume it’s a 2021(?) repress, not the 2013 2-LP. Evidently, Disc 1’s matrices (British engineer Pete Norman’s initials and same numbers) also match those of the 2017 repress on orange w/black smoke vinyl, made for US, UK, and European markets. So the 2013, 2017 and 2021 issues are the same, all cut by Pete Norman.
(Discogs entries for the 2005 for-UK and the 2005 for-EU reissues, however, do not indicate matrices. So ‘not sure if Pete Norman cut those, too.) referencing Fun House (LP, Album, Reissue) EKS-74071

I have these thoughts on the sound of this version of the LP and the recording of Iggy's vocals here in general.
1) I've always noticed (whether on this or the original European CD or Rhino 2LP set) that there is a lot of sibilance and also plosives... on the letters 't' and 'p' for example on his microphone. This 100% suggests one of two things to me.
(a) They either couldn't find a pop filter when they came to record or (b) He was holding the mic in his hand
These things make it very hard to get a correct level on the mixing desk and prevent overloading/distortion. I know that from experience! :)
2) My the amp in my 70's record player (not anywhere near high end, granted but it's revealing in certain ways to me and what I generally enjoy playing music on) is very sensitive to sibilance (which is after all, a type of distortion) and often I have to set the treble control low. I am playing this actual LP now with its lowest setting and still the hi-hat and cymbals sound fine to me... not muted.
So I think it's a combination with the choices on how the vox were recorded and the LP is mastered with too much top end.- Edited 4 months agoLongshot, I know, but let me know if anybody wants to part one out.
